Abstract
The main purpose of this study was to explore the effects of lighting and other environmental variables in terms of the colour, signage, and furnishings on the indoor wayfinding of Thai seniors in a nursing home. Three major studies were conducted. The first study aimed at exploring the effects of the lighting parameters in rooms in a nursing home environment, which were the opening type, luminaire type, lamp type, and the type of view-out on the wayfinding performance of Thai elderly people. Three room contexts of a nursing home were investigated: bedroom, living room, and dining room. A survey was conducted with the participation of 308 Thai seniors who experienced the indoor environments of six nursing homes with the investigated variables. The second study was to explore the effects of the colour and material of the environment on the wayfinding performance of Thai elderly people in the three room contexts of the nursing home. The factors relating to the colour and material of the environment were explored, which comprised the correlated colour temperature (CCT), room colour, brightness contrast between room’s surface and furniture, and material of the room’s surface. For this study, data were collected from 45 Thai seniors tested in a laboratory chamber at the Mittraphap-songkhro Foundation Female Nursing Home and Tharnnukhro Foundation Bangkhen Nursing Home, Thailand. The last study was an investigation of the effects of the lighting, colour, and signage on wayfinding in the corridor in the nursing homes, which were evaluated by 129 Thai elderly participants. The subjects evaluated these environments from a virtual reality environment using concrete concepts like clear/blurry, attractive/unattractive, navigable/unnavigable, and inviting/repellent. The results confirmed that Thai elderly people were increasingly dependent on a compensating environment. The significant factors included the opening type, luminaire type, lamp type, and type of view-out, as well as other factors relating to the colour, signage, and furnishings of the nursing home environments. These results produced the conclusion that appropriate lighting and architectural features in terms of the colour, signage, and furnishings promoted the indoor wayfinding of Thai seniors in nursing homes. © 2020 The Author(s).
